When people think about CNC machining, they often focus on the cutting process itself. However, the quality of a finished product depends greatly on how the cutting tool is manufactured. A router bit with precise geometry, strong materials, and reliable performance can signi****ntly improve machining efficiency.

The manufacturing process behind CNC router bits involves multiple stages, including material selection, precision machining, heat treatment, grinding, and quality inspection. Each step affects the final performance of the tool.

For businesses that depend on CNC equipment for daily production, understanding how router bits are made can help them make better purchasing decisions and choose the right suppliers.

Selecting the Right Raw Materials

The first stage of manufacturing begins with choosing suitable materials. Most professional router bits use carbide because it provides excellent hardness, wear resistance, and cutting stability.

The quality of the carbide material directly influences tool performance. Higher-quality materials maintain sharp edges longer and perform better under high-speed machining conditions.

Manufacturers also consider factors such as grain structure, strength, and application requirements. Tools designed for woodworking may have different speci****tions compared with those used for plastic, aluminum, or composite processing.

Precision Tool Design and Engineering

Before production begins, router bits are carefully designed according to their intended application. Engineers consider cutting angles, flute design, diameter, and overall geometry.

A small difference in tool design can affect cutting efficiency. For example, spiral flute geometry improves chip removal, while specialized edge designs help create smoother finishes on specific materials.

Modern manufacturers use advanced software and engineering methods to develop tools that match different machining requirements. This design stage plays a key role in achieving consistent performance.

Grinding and Precision Machining

After material preparation, the tool goes through precision machining processes. Advanced grinding equipment shapes the carbide blank into the required profile.

This stage requires extremely high accuracy because cutting edges must be balanced and consistent. Even minor imperfections can cause vibration, poor surface quality, or reduced tool lifespan.

A professional Router Bits Manufacturer invests in advanced equipment and skilled technicians to maintain strict production standards. Precision during this stage determines how well the router bit performs in real-world applications.

Heat Treatment and Surface Enhancement

Heat treatment is another important step in router bit manufacturing. It improves the strength and durability of the tool by modifying the material properties.

Some tools may also receive additional surface treatments or coatings to improve wear resistance and reduce friction. These enhancements are especially useful for high-volume production environments where tools operate continuously.

The goal is to create a balance between hardness, toughness, and cutting performance.

Quality Testing Before Delivery

Before reaching customers, finished router bits undergo inspection and testing. Manufacturers check dimensions, cutting edge quality, balance, and overall performance.

Reliable quality control ensures that every tool performs consistently rather than only achieving good results during initial testing.

FAQs About CNC Router Bit Manufacturing

What materials are CNC router bits made from?

Most professional CNC router bits are made from carbide because of its hardness and durability.

Why is precision important during manufacturing?

Precision affects cutting accuracy, surface finish, tool balance, and overall tool lifespan.

How long does the manufacturing process take?

The production time depends on the tool design, quantity, customization requirements, and manufacturing methods.
